How Universities Treat Underage DUI Offenses

While underage students charged with DUIs in Prince George’s County could face serious consequences, there are instances where students are exonerated. If they are found not guilty, then that works in their favor and there’s no action against them.

DUIs may or may not lead to campus conduct proceedings generally. It is not what is considered a crime of moral turpitude, plagiarism, or an assault of another student. Nevertheless, it is a serious charge and one that is not taken lightly.

Impact of DUIs on Student Status

Colleges typically find out about a student’s DUI charge through reporting requirements, where a student has to report it. Maryland has a very public record system where any administrator or reviewer could look it up on their own and find it. A DUI can impact a university student’s status in some ways. Every university is different in the way rules and protocols are followed. Some schools have honor codes where they require students to report criminal charges. It can jeopardize a student’s involvement with organizations and access to scholarships, grants, and other forms of financial aid. It can also preclude them from following certain professions.

Important Information for Underage Students in Prince George’s County

It is important to ask underage students charged with DUIs in Prince George’s County what they can recall about the incident, how it played out, what preceded, where they were beforehand, and anything and everything that is important to analyze while it is fresh in the mind of the individual. It is better to do this sooner as opposed to much later when memories fade and things get a little fuzzier and not as clear. It is important for the attorney to know the full gamut and extent of what happened in assessing the proper course of action.
